The American Foxhound is a breed that dates back to the 18th century and is descended from English Foxhounds that were brought to the United States by European settlers. This breed was originally bred for hunting foxes and other small game, and as a result, it is known for its keen sense of smell, stamina, and agility. American Foxhounds are also highly social dogs that get along well with other pets and children, making them a great choice for families.
The Boston Boxer is a relatively new breed that is a mix between the Boston Terrier and the Boxer. This crossbreed combines the playful and affectionate nature of the Boston Terrier with the strength and loyalty of the Boxer. Boston Boxers are known for their friendly and outgoing personalities, making them excellent family pets. They are also highly trainable and eager to please, which makes them great companions for people of all ages.
